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
94260 367447254 79288689752 75718 385599732
77436 99823408 558358057
77436 99823408 558358057
204045 01 556219 62236 20
All about undefined
Interested in learning more?
77436 99823408 558358057
204045 01 556219 62236 20
See more
590677570 82500988637
85426470 7478 5709787
See more
2513958463 6523928
110024 0141655742 9566354928 9487
See more